Re: Modifying wholesale template look
Some of the wholesale pricing template is in the func.js file - I also had the same problem.
You will notice that when a product has variants it doesn't show right, this is because it uses the template from the func.js file. Its different because the script has been written so that the wholesale prices update dynamically when a customer changes the product options. Look under the rebuild_wholesale() function within /skin1/modules/product_options/func.js |
